How Much Does New Solar Panel Installation Cost in Crystal Bay, Nevada?

Considering solar panel installation in Crystal Bay, Nevada? Smart move! The average cost for a solar panel system in Crystal Bay, typically between 6kW and 9kW, ranges from $11,000 to $16,000 after factoring in the 30% federal tax credit. This price can vary depending on factors like system size, panel type, inverter selection, and the complexity of the roof installation. System Options & Costs

System Size (kW) Panel Type Estimated Cost (After 30% ITC) Typical Use Case
4 kW Standard Polycrystalline $6,000 – $8,000 Small homes, minimal energy consumption
6 kW High-Efficiency Monocrystalline $9,000 – $12,000 Medium-sized homes, moderate energy consumption
8 kW Premium Monocrystalline/Bifacial $12,000 – $16,000 Larger homes, significant energy consumption, EV charging
10 kW Premium Monocrystalline/Bifacial $15,000 – $20,000 Large homes, high energy consumption, multiple EVs, potentially offsetting entire energy bill

Local Factors

Installing solar panels in Crystal Bay comes with specific local considerations. Washoe County requires permits for all solar panel installations. The permitting process typically involves submitting detailed system plans and specifications for review. Factor in the permit fees and processing time when planning your project. Installation labor rates in the Crystal Bay area are generally competitive, but can vary depending on the contractor’s experience and the complexity of the installation. Always get multiple quotes from licensed and insured contractors. You can verify their license at Nevada Governor’s Office of Energy (GOE).

Another crucial factor is Net Metering (NEM). Nevada has favorable NEM rules, meaning homeowners are credited for any excess energy they send back to the NV Energy grid. This credit helps offset your electricity costs and maximize your solar investment.

Remember, Nevada offers a fantastic property tax exemption for renewable energy systems. Adding solar panels *won’t* increase your property taxes.

And don’t forget about the absence of state sales tax on solar equipment! This can save you up to 8.375% depending on the Crystal Bay tax jurisdiction.

Weather Impact

Crystal Bay boasts intense high-desert sunshine with over 250 sunny days per year, making it an ideal location for solar panel installations. The consistent sunlight maximizes energy production from your solar panels, allowing you to offset a significant portion of your electricity bill. In addition to generating clean energy, solar panels also provide a shading effect on your roof, which can help reduce indoor temperatures, especially during the hot summer months. While solar panels perform optimally in sunlight, it’s important to note that extreme heat can slightly reduce their efficiency. Reputable installers will account for this and design systems to maximize energy yield in Nevada’s climate.

FAQ

  1. How long does a solar panel installation typically take in Crystal Bay?

    The installation process usually takes between 1-3 days, depending on the size and complexity of the system and permitting.

  2. What happens to my solar panels during a power outage?

    Without a battery backup system, your solar panels will automatically shut off during a power outage to prevent electricity from being fed back into the grid, which could endanger utility workers. With battery backup, you can continue to power your home during an outage.

  3. How do I maintain my solar panels?

    Solar panels require minimal maintenance. Occasional cleaning to remove dust and debris can help maintain optimal performance. Most installers offer monitoring services to track system performance and identify any potential issues.
